bypass closet door bottom guides

A handy person from abbotsford b.c. canada says:
housing complex has a number of these bypass doors with broken bottom guides.
Metal portion is 3" tall, plastic is 3" tall x 3/4" wide. What is the make and model and how do I remove old ones from door to replace with new ones

Tom from SWISCO responded:
I recommend that you check out our 23-021. Carefully compare it to your own hardware and let me know if you think they match.

To remove the old ones from the door, you will have to pry those tabs off the frame with a pair of needle-nose pliers.
